    Take a look at our library! Our library is open to everyone and the library card is free!
    BOOKS
    ·picture books for children
    ·information about the world
    ·novels
    ·books in 36 languages
    ·stories of kinds
    You can enjoy newspapers and magazines in the reading room.
    You can borrow five books at most one time and keep them for three weeks.
    VIDEO
    ·all kinds of video films
    ·TV plays
    ·music video
    ·special interests
    You can enjoy yourself and take time to watch your favourite videos at home.
    You can keep a video for a week for 1 dollar.
    You can borrow as many videos one time as you like.
    AUDIO(音频)
    ·music of everyone:
    classical, rock, pop, jazz, blues , folk
    ·Language cassettes(磁带)="42" main languages in the world.
    Special rooms for you to enjoy listening.
    CDs and cassettes can be borrowed —FREE.
    You can borrow one CD or one cassette one time and keep it for one week.
     
    小题1:Which of the following can only be enjoyed in the reading room?
    A.NewspapersB.Music videosC.CDsD.Language cassettes
    小题2:In the library we can           .
    A.borrow the newest magazinesB.watch our favourite video films
    C.listen to CDs of pop musicD.find books in 42 main languages in the world
    小题3:Which of the following is Not True?
    A.You can pay nothing for the library card.
    B.You can borrow as many videos as you like one time.
    C.There are rooms for you to enjoy TV plays in the library.
    D.You can borrow five books at one time and keep them for three weeks.

  • 广告布告类阅读
这类阅读的文本主要选取的是广告、布告类的文本类型,贴近生活和实事,时尚元素较多。因此他相对来说距离学生生活较近,对学生的时事敏感度要求也比较高。
广告布告类阅读注意事项:
1. 品味广告的标题,联系平时所积累的知识,为了解材料大意作铺垫。
2. 要特别留意广告中包含的数字、联系人、地址等。
3. 要注意文中以黑体、大写、下划线等方式加以提示的文字,因为这很有可能是材料的核心或至少是一部分内容的概括。
